Chapter Sixteen - The boys find turtle eggs on the sandbar that afternoon and eat fried eggs for supper and for breakfast the following morning. They swim and have wrestling matches and a mock circus on the beach.

Chapter Seventeen - Back in the village, everyone remains in mourning. Becky Thatcher regrets her coldness toward Tom, and their schoolmates remember feeling awful the last time they saw the boys. On Sunday, everyone gathers for the funeral.
